GT4 was pretty much an entirely single-player focussed experience, which would have made the grind the only gameplay option, and more compelling. The prize money was better, and the cars cost less. Yes it was a grind, but it was also just a more fun game with a better progression curve.
 
I've done the championships, at least pre-patch and we have no idea what these "adjusted payouts" are. Fisherman's was still the better money maker by far. ~10min to make 292.5k. The second to last championship takes about 32min (if you're really fast) and the payouts were, I believe, 350k if you managed to get the clean race bonus on all three races. So Fisherman's was a good 2.5x+ more profitable. Also did the final championship and I believe the payout/min was even worse than the one right before it.
Now on the Fisherman track, the winnings will be 30,000 plus 15,000 for a collision-free ride. Usually I do a circle at 3:10, so in 30 minutes you'll earn around 400,000 credits. Earlier, at the same time, it was possible to earn 850,000. Taking into account the prices of historic cars, e.g. 12,000,000, it is not recommended to play.
